Born for the blacktop. The story begins in 1992, a year of troll dolls, virtual reality, psychic friends and a new president. At Nike, a designer began sketching out ideas for a new basketball shoe, designed exclusively for outdoor use only. Street ballers were about to get some kicks of their own. Ideas came fast and furious: asphalt-ready soles, in-your-face designs, extra durability that would stand up to the heat of the blacktop and a warning right on the tread that told people this shoe had its place -- for outdoor use only.
